NovintiX is a privately held engineering services firm headquartered in Dover, Delaware, with 51–200 employees. They serve regulated industries including medical devices, life sciences and healthcare, aerospace and defense, automotive, and consumer electronics. Service offerings span product engineering, supply chain and manufacturing, quality and regulatory compliance, clinical affairs, and digital solutions (data engineering, asset management, cloud implementation, mobile apps). Active work includes NPI (new product introduction) support, continuous process verification, cleaning validation, and inspection process optimization—all functions where precision, compliance, and delivery velocity are critical.
Core stack includes Databricks, Azure Synapse Analytics, Spark SQL, and Power BI for data and analytics; Cadence and Altium for hardware design; Python, Java, and C/C++ for development; and Jenkins, GitHub, Bitbucket for CI/CD.
Projects include data pipeline and BI systems, IoT and advanced analytics solutions, NPI program development, GMP/ISO 13485 compliance, process performance qualification studies, and digital transformation roadmaps.
